Curve 117453s1

117453 = 3 · 72 · 17 · 47



Data for elliptic curve 117453s1

Field Data Notes
Atkin-Lehner 3- 7- 17+ 47- Signs for the Atkin-Lehner involutions
Class 117453s Isogeny class
Conductor 117453 Conductor
∏ cp 12 Product of Tamagawa factors cp
deg 33792 Modular degree for the optimal curve
Δ 199787553 = 36 · 73 · 17 · 47 Discriminant
Eigenvalues  1 3-  2 7-  0 -2 17+  0 Hecke eigenvalues for primes up to 20
Equation [1,0,1,-180,613] [a1,a2,a3,a4,a6]
j 1865409391/582471 j-invariant
L 4.9580715174508 L(r)(E,1)/r!
Ω 1.652690324556 Real period
R 1 Regulator
r 0 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 117453j1 Quadratic twists by: -7
